As a rule, well-compensated instructors are better motivated and have more opportunities to concentrate on teaching; therefore, we consider faculty compensation to be an important factor for evaluating education quality.

Monthly faculty salaries at Mount Aloysius College vary approximately from $5,000 to $9,000. The average full-time faculty salary at this college is approximately $86,000 a year - which is 33% lower than Pennsylvania average faculty compensation.

Women faculty members at the school are paid $6,985 a month on average; which is slightly lower than average men faculty salaries - $7,487 a month.

Mount Aloysius College has a good, 11:1 students-to-faculty ratio.

Low ratios typically imply smaller class size, more attention to students, better quality of education, and higher satisfaction both for students and instructors. High ratios are usually a sign of the opposite.

Faculty Ranking and Demographics

The full-time faculty at Mount Aloysius College consists of 10 professors, 13 associate professors, 18 assistant professors, 14 instructors, and 2 unranked teachers - 17 men and 40 women:
